Study Strategies

1. Structured Study Plan:

Create a detailed study schedule that covers all the topics in the HAAD syllabus for optometry. Break down large topics into manageable sections and set realistic goals for each study session.

2. Active Learning Techniques:

Engage with the material actively through flashcards, mnemonics, and diagram drawing. This enhances memory retention and understanding of complex concepts.

3. Regular Review Sessions:

Allocate time each week to review previously studied topics, ensuring that information is moved from short-term to long-term memory.

Time Management Tips

1. Prioritize Topics:

Focus on areas where you are weakest first, as improving in these areas will likely yield the biggest gains in your overall score.

2. Set Time Limits:

Practice answering questions under timed conditions to improve your speed and efficiency, mirroring the pressure of the actual exam.

3. Balance Study and Breaks:

Use techniques such as the Pomodoro Technique (25 minutes of focused study followed by a 5-minute break) to maintain concentration and prevent burnout.

Tackling Different Types of Questions

1. Multiple Choice Questions (MCQs):

Read each question carefully, including all the options, before selecting your answer. Use the process of elimination for questions you find challenging.

2. Scenario-Based Questions:

For case studies or scenario-based questions, apply your theoretical knowledge to practical situations, carefully considering the clinical signs and patient information provided.
